About the piece

Painted in 1834 by Knud Baade, this work captures the Church at Gaupne in the Sogn district of Norway. A prime example of Romantic landscape painting, the composition balances the rustic architecture of the wooden church against the grand scale of the rolling hills and a shifting, heavy sky. The artist's use of light creates a sense of peaceful solitude and historical permanence characteristic of 19th-century Scandinavian art.
